Transaction 60572099ca4356432eecb3e5464aa0f34a6953d697ee67a84c42f4579779c0f8
1 Input
1 Output
-
60572099ca4356432eecb3e5464aa0f34a6953d697ee67a84c42f4579779c0f8:0
- value
- 301517
- script pubkey
- OP_0 OP_PUSHBYTES_20 ed954b85a70e9c33ac622183a34fcd613dbf73f6
- address
- bc1qak25hpd8p6wr8trzyxp6xn7dvy7m7ulku439ew